With Versailles and Batesville a short drive away, access to shopping, dining, and cultural opportunities is always within easy reach. Pierceville’s setting in Ripley County means picturesque landscapes and opportunities for recreation are right outside your door. The nearby Versailles State Park is a local treasure, offering miles of hiking trails, fishing spots, and picnic areas ideal for family outings.
Education is valued in Pierceville, with students attending the reputable South Ripley Community School Corporation—a school system that prioritizes development and achievement.
